Strategies for Effective Communication of Mtm Outcomes to Patients and Healthcare Teams

Effective communication of Medication Therapy Management (MTM) outcomes is essential for ensuring optimal patient care and fostering collaboration among healthcare teams. Clear and consistent communication helps patients understand their treatment plans and empowers them to participate actively in their health management.

Importance of Clear Communication in MTM

MTM involves reviewing and optimizing medication regimens, which requires precise information sharing. When healthcare providers communicate outcomes effectively, it reduces medication errors, enhances adherence, and improves overall health outcomes.

Strategies for Communicating MTM Outcomes to Patients

  • Use Simple Language: Avoid medical jargon and explain results in layman’s terms.
  • Visual Aids: Incorporate charts, diagrams, or written summaries to reinforce understanding.
  • Personalize the Message: Tailor information based on the patient’s health literacy and preferences.
  • Encourage Questions: Create a welcoming environment for patients to ask clarifying questions.
  • Follow-Up: Schedule follow-up appointments or calls to address ongoing concerns.

Strategies for Communicating MTM Outcomes to Healthcare Teams

  • Standardized Reporting: Use consistent formats and terminology for clarity.
  • Electronic Health Records (EHR): Document outcomes promptly and accurately within EHR systems.
  • Interdisciplinary Meetings: Share findings regularly in team meetings to promote collaborative decision-making.
  • Clear Action Plans: Outline specific steps for follow-up and medication adjustments.
  • Training and Education: Provide ongoing education on effective communication methods.
